Output 8ece910231e53b48520ff271aa613d0ddc119f18d5e99d7ab3e0eadcf8f38e77:0

value
2298965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57907c441a6999fc3e44cece078cc1ac427cabac OP_EQUAL
address
MFtA79BxwcgYGKAAbkKS7tEMhgnsb937jn
transaction
8ece910231e53b48520ff271aa613d0ddc119f18d5e99d7ab3e0eadcf8f38e77
spent
true